def download_dss(dss_url):
    '''
    Return java.nio.file.Path temp_dssfile

    Inputs: java.lang.String DSS URI
    DSS file downloaded to user's temporary directory as to not clober any existing
    DSS file and all records written to DSS OUT Path.
    '''
    start_timer = System.currentTimeMillis()
    result = None
    try:
        # Create input stream reader to read the file
        url = URL(dss_url)
        urlconnect = url.openConnection()
        response_code = urlconnect.getResponseCode()
        if response_code == 200:
            input_stream = urlconnect.getInputStream()
            temp7dss = Files.createTempFile("dss7_", ".dss")
            Files.copy(input_stream,
                temp7dss,
                StandardCopyOption.REPLACE_EXISTING
                )
            input_stream.close()
            result = temp7dss
    except IOException as ex:
        # MessageBox.showError(str(ex), "Exception")
        raise

    end_timer = System.currentTimeMillis()
    cumulus_logger.debug(
        "DSS Download (milliseconds): {}".format(
            (end_timer - start_timer)
        )
    )

    return result
